Den svenska torpeden (Swedish Wikipedia)

Analysis of information sources in references of the Wikipedia article "Den svenska torpeden" in Swedish language version.

refsWebsite
Global rank Swedish rank
1,890th place
19th place
532nd place
4th place
679th place
5th place
5th place
9th place
4,673rd place
38th place
low place
423rd place
1,180th place
11th place
low place
510th place